--- Comment #1 from u34@net9.ga ---
What looks to me another, unrelated, typo at the conditional logs section of
https://httpd.apache.org/docs/current/logs.html#accesslog:

------BEGIN QUOTE------
LogFormat "%400,501{User-agent}i" browserlog
LogFormat "%!200,304,302{Referer}i" refererl

In the first example, the User-agent will be logged if the HTTP status code
is 400 or 501. In other cases, a literal "-" will be logged instead.
Likewise, in the second example, the Referer will be logged if the HTTP
status code is not 200, 204, or 302. (Note the "!" before the status codes.
------END QUOTE------

The lines of configuration example mentions 304, while the explanatory text
mentions 204.
